Abstract

The utility model discloses a pneumatic slide, which comprises a cylinder mechanism, a guide rail mechanism and a workbench and is characterized in that the cylinder mechanism is fixedly connected with the workbench through a connection rod, and the guide rail mechanism is located between the cylinder mechanism and the workbench. The pneumatic slide is flexible in work, the guide rail mechanism can reasonably adjust the height of the pneumatic slide, and an integral structure is compact.

Description

Pneumatic slide unit
Technical field
The utility model relates to a kind of pneumatic slide unit, belongs to mechanical field.
Background technology
Pneumatic slide unit is a transportation driving device commonly used in the mechanical field, and the common volume of existing pneumatic slide unit is bigger, complex structure, use and transportation, storage process in bring a lot of inconvenience to producer, increased use cost.
Summary of the invention
To the defective of prior art, the utility model discloses a kind of pneumatic slide unit, its flexible working mode, compact overall structure.
For realizing the foregoing invention purpose, the utility model is realized through following technical proposals:
Pneumatic slide unit comprises cylinder mechanism, guide rail mechanism, bench board, and said cylinder mechanism is connected with said stationary table through connecting rod, and said guide rail mechanism is between said cylinder mechanism and said bench board.
Wherein, Said cylinder mechanism comprises cylinder block and piston rod, and said piston rod comprises connecting rod and piston, and said cylinder block is provided with two piston cylinders; Said piston cylinder is positioned at two through holes on the cylinder block; One end of said through hole is equipped with packing element, and the other end is provided with sealing member, and said piston is crank motion between packing element and sealing member.
Wherein, Said piston is separated into two chambers with piston cylinder; Said connecting rod passes sealing member; It is fixedly connected on the piston, and the length of connecting rod satisfies when piston is in packing element side pole end position, and still some is exposed to the cylinder block outside and makes connecting rod drive bench board along moving linearly on the piston cylinder axis direction for being connected with stationary table connecting rod.
Wherein, said cylinder block is provided with two gas ports, and the spacing of said gas port slightly is longer than the stroke of piston so that make each gas port be communicated with a chamber, and gas port charges into the passage that piston cylinder and the gas in piston cylinder are discharged as the pressurized air with the external world.
Wherein, be provided with gas passage between two piston cylinders, can same moved further to realize two pistons.
The working process of cylinder mechanism is: when when one of them gas port feeds pressurized air, pressurized air flows to corresponding chambers, and piston moves from side direction low-pressure chamber of high-pressure chamber, and the air in low-pressure chamber is discharged through gas port simultaneously.Charge into pressurized air and stop to charge into pressurized air to high-pressure chamber then piston reversion in like manner to low-pressure chamber this moment again.
Wherein, said bench board is 7 fonts, and its connecting portion has two U-shaped grooves; Said connecting rod is exposed to the exterior end of cylinder block and has annular groove, and the U-shaped groove of connecting portion and the annular groove of interlinking lever end are complementary, so that connecting rod drive bench board is reciprocating.
Wherein, said guide rail mechanism comprises 2 guide rails and a guide groove, and said guide groove is fixed on the right upper surface of cylinder block and working phase, and 2 guide rails that are complementary with said guide groove are separately fixed at the work stage both sides of bench board.Guide rail mechanism through this horizontally set reduces the height of pneumatic slide unit, makes its structure compact more.
